已有一个已排序好的数组,今输入一个数,要求按原来排序的规律将它插入数组中

来源:百度知道 编辑:UC知道 时间:2024/05/30 03:14:04
1.已有一个已排序好的数组,今输入一个数,要求按原来排序的规律将它插入数组中

2.打印出以下的杨辉三角(要求打印出10行)
1
1 1
1 2 1
1 3 3 1
1 4 6 4 1
1 5 10 10 5 1
: : :

3.有一篇文章,共有3行文字,每行有80个字符。要求分别统计出其中英文大写字母、数字、空格、以及其它字符的个数。

4.编一程序,将两字符串链接起来,不要用strcat函数。
各位帮帮忙,十一周就要考试了,来不及了啊
运行环境是Turbo C2.0

你们上那来了,我们上到第九章<<对象生灭>>是钱能的红皮书.这一看就是C++问题.你不能一抄了得,要好好想想别人是怎么作的.你COPY是别人的,看懂了就是自己的了.已经有人作出了我就不做了.我在楼上的基础上修改了一下.全部编译成功.
/***********************
第一个问题(插入排序):
***********************/
#include<iostream>
using namespace std;
void insert(int val,int* array,int* len)
//val为要插入的数,array为已排序的数组(假设为升序),len为数组元素个数。
{
int count,i;
i=*len;
for(count=0;count<i;count++)
{
if(val<=array[count]) break;
}
do
{
array[i+1]=array[i];
i--;
}while(i>=count);
array[count]=val;
//插入后将数组长度增加一
}
void main()
{
int b;
int array[10]={1,2,3,4,5,6,8,9};
b=sizeof(array);
insert(7,array,&b); //随便填
for(int i=0;i<10;i++)
cout<<array[i]<<endl;
}
/***********************
第二个问题(杨辉三角):
***********************/

#include <stdio.h>
int main()
{

已有一个已排序好的数组,今输入一个数,要求按原来排序的规律将它插入数组中 一个已按从小到大的顺序排好的数组,今输入一个数要求按原来排序的规律将它插入数组中。 c语言 已有一个已排好序的数组,今输入一个数,要求按原来排序的规律将它插入数组中。 用C语言编出“已有一个已排好序的数组,要求输入一个数后,按原来排序的规律将它插入数组中” 已有一个排好序的数组,要求输入一个数后,按原来的规律将它插入数组中 请问怎么用二分法查找一个数,数组已排序 以有一个已排好的数组,今输入一个数,要求按原来排序的规律将它插入数组中?求其算法或c语言程序? 现有一个已排好序的数组,今输入一个数,要求按照原来排序的规律将它插入数组中.编程 定义一个有5个元素的一维数组:用指针分别实现输入,输出,排序 C#的一个数组排序问题